Eintracht Frankfurt’s European Cup triumph was just under a week ago – and the first departures from the Hessians are already becoming known.

Goalscorer leaves: Eintracht are already busy shaping their Champions League squad for next season. The first SBU departure is called Sam Lammers. The center forward switched to the European Cup winners on loan from Atalanta Bergamo last season and started the successful Eintracht Europa League season with his goal. Now he is returning to Italy.

And three more: There are also the departures of Danny da Costa and Aymen Barkok. The two will leave the club for FSV Mainz 05. Stefan Ilsanker’s expiring contract will not be extended either. The Austrian switched from RB Leipzig to SGE two years ago, in Frankfurt he only scored three goals in 61 competitive appearances.
